Steps for Effective Reconciliation
Think of this process as a monthly ritual that ensures peace of mind. Start by gathering all your financial statements in one place. Next, compare each transaction listed in your bank statement with your business records. Look for discrepancies like unexpected charges or missing entries. A simple checklist can guide you through this process:
-
Collect Statements: Gather your bank and credit card statements.
-
Cross-check Entries: Match each entry with your books.
-
Investigate Differences: Dig into any mismatches you find.
-
Adjust Records: Make corrections to your records or bank entries as needed.
By consistently following these steps, you maintain a clear financial picture.
Common Mistakes to Avoid
While the task seems straightforward, it’s easy to slip up. One common mistake is neglecting regular checks. Missing just one month can lead to cascading errors. Another pitfall is rushing through the process. Double-checking details might seem tedious but can save you from major headaches later. Also, relying too much on automated tools without manual oversight can lead to missed errors. Remember, technology is a helper, not the solution. Avoid these mistakes to keep your financial management running smoothly.
